We work to bend the bird curve.

约炮视频 works across Connecticut to protect birds and the places they need. Our long-term vision is to "bend the bird curve," in other words, to halt and ultimately reverse the alarming decline of birds.

Through a collaborative, bipartisan approach across habitats, borders, and the political spectrum, 约炮视频 drives meaningful and lasting conservation outcomes.
